Transaction 269596b711933f6a2c90612863462831983fff6e7c89e8555bd09231bcad1209
1 Input
2 Outputs
- 269596b711933f6a2c90612863462831983fff6e7c89e8555bd09231bcad1209:0
- 269596b711933f6a2c90612863462831983fff6e7c89e8555bd09231bcad1209:1
value 2249462
address 3KX5UXf2bwBi19k8oATGRNGZMU1imV8yGS
value 752595
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n